This is a limited-edition cardboard meal box from the 2022 collaboration between McDonald’s and the streetwear brand Cactus Plant Flea Market (CPFM). The box features a distinct, vibrant graphic design characterized by CPFM's signature 'double-eyed' aesthetic applied to classic McDonald’s motifs. Constructed from lightweight, die-cut cardstock, the box includes the iconic 'Golden Arches' yellow handles at the top. The color palette is dominated by bright green, yellow, and blue, featuring illustrations of characters like Grimace and the Cactus Buddy mascot in a stylized, distorted art style. Phrases such as 'limited edition!' and 'Cactus Plant Flea Market' are prominently displayed in varied fonts. In terms of condition, the box appears to be used but structurally intact; there is a visible tear or flap opening on the left side, and some minor softening of the corners is present, which is common for thin disposable packaging. This item was part of a major cultural marketing merge between fast food and high-fashion streetwear, released specifically in October 2022. The craftsmanship is typical of high-volume commercial printing, yet its value lies in its ephemeral nature and collectors' appeal within the 'hypebeast' and fast-food memorabilia markets.

I have examined the 2022 McDonald’s x Cactus Plant Flea Market 'Adult Happy Meal' box through the provided visual data. Based on the signature die-cut construction, specific CYMK color saturation, and the presence of the 'double-eyed' Grimace and Cactus Buddy graphics, the item appears to be an authentic piece from the October 2022 release. The condition is 'Used - Good'; I note structural integrity is maintained, though there is a visible tear on the left flap and typical corner softening. As a piece of ephemeral advertising memorabilia, these signs of wear from its primary function as food packaging are common but do prevent it from reaching 'Mint' valuation. The market for this collaboration peaked shortly after release, with secondary prices for the empty box and toy sets reaching significant premiums on platforms like StockX and eBay. Currently, the market has stabilized. The rarity is low due to the mass-produced nature of the promotion, though demand remains steady among streetwear enthusiasts and pop-culture collectors who missed the initial drop. This specific box lacks the original figurines, which significantly impacts the aggregate value. Please note that while the printing patterns and font spacing appear consistent with genuine commercial runs, a final authentication is limited via imagery. To fully certify this item, an in-person examination is required to check paper weight, the specific adhesive used on the base, and the presence of regional batch codes. Verification of provenance (such as a receipt or location of acquisition) would bolster its secondary market standing. Without physical inspection, I cannot rule out high-quality counterfeit packaging which occasionally surfaces in the 'hypebeast' resale market.
